Learn more about CCC at www.cccis.com . The Role Our CCC FP&A team is looking for a Senior Financial Analyst to join the team! In this role, you will support financial planning, forecasting, and performance analysis for the Product and Technology organization. This role partners closely with Product, Engineering, and Finance leadership to deliver accurate financial insights, improve reporting transparency, and support investment decision-making.

Requirements

  • B.S. in Business field (e.g., Finance, Accounting)
  • 4 + years of FP&A, corporate finance, or related experience
  • Experience with technology/IT/SaaS company preferred
  • Understanding of accounting and financial theory
  • Experience with monthly, quarterly and annual close processes, as well as ad hoc analysis
  • Experience with financial modelling , both payroll and non-payroll
  • Experience with FP&A tools (Adaptive Insights, Anaplan) and data visualization tools highly desired (Power BI/Tableau)
  • Strong interpersonal and written communication skills
  • High level of intellectual curiosity, with ability to explain variances in terms of business drivers

Responsibilities

  • Work with leadership to validate trends and incorporate updated assumptions into the detailed annual budgets and monthly forecasts.
  • Provide, review and analyze information as part of the monthly close cycle.
  • Prepare variance analysis of monthly results vs. prior year, budget and monthly forecast; month by month trends, etc.
  • Develop efficient, effective operating reports on key drivers of business and company performance.
  • Analyze financial data, draw conclusions and present recommendations on decisions and actions.
  • Update and provide improvements to financial models.
  • Assist in building business cases for new product initiatives, including ROI, payback, and sensitivity analysis .
  • Partner with Product and Engineering teams to align financial assumptions with roadmap and delivery timelines .
  • Support capitalization accounting by tracking eligible development costs.
  • Assist in the identification and implementation of process improvement recommendations.
